2 Timothy 2:23
But avoid foolish and unlearned questions, knowing that they beget strife:
Titus 3:9
But avoid foolish questions, and genealogies, and contentions, and strivings about the law; for they are unprofitable and vain.
2 Timothy 2:14
Remind them of these things, charging them before the Lord, not to strive about words, to no profit, but to the subverting of the hearers.

1 Timothy 4:7
But avoid profane and old wives fables, and exercise thyself unto godliness.
1 Timothy 6:4-5
He is puffed up, knowing nothing, but being sick of questions and strifes of words, whereof cometh envy, contention, evil speakings,
2 Timothy 2:16
But avoid profane empty babblings; for they will increase to more ungodliness.
